The opening as it read in 2025
Orly Levy-Abekasis ( Hebrew : אורלי לוי-אבקסיס ; born 11 November 1973) is an Israeli politician and former member of the Knesset. Formerly a model, Levy-Abekasis first entered the Knesset in 2009 as a representative of Yisrael Beiteinu , but left the party in 2017 to sit as an independent. In 2019, she formed her own party, Gesher , to contest the April 2019 elections . Although the party failed to win a seat, she returned to the Knesset following the September 2019 elections , in which Gesher ran together with the Labor Party . In May 2020, she was appointed by Prime Minister Netanyahu as the newly created Minister for Community Empowerment and Advancement . Levy-Abekasis worked as a model and a local television host, before following her father into politics. Levy-Abekasis's political views are primarily focused on social issues and issues of economic justice. Whilst a member of Yisrael Beiteinu, she was one of two governing coalition members to abstain from the controversial Nation State Law . The Times of Israel . 14 May 2020 .
